LAHORE,Sept 14 (UrduPoint / Pakistan Point News - 14th Sep, 2017 ) : Federal Minister for Housing and Works Akram Khan Durrani along with UVAS Vice Chancellor Prof Talat Naseer Pasha visited the University of Veterinary and Animal Sciences (UVAS) Ravi Campus Pattoki on Thursday.
During the visit, the minister visited various departments and clinics of the UVAS and he also met with UVAS various degree programme students. The vice chancellor briefed the minister on the UVAS academic, research, extension services, clinical facilities, development projects and various training programmes.
He said in collaboration/partnership with Agriculture University Peshawar, Arid Agriculture University Rawalpindi, Sindh Agriculture University Tandojm and Lasbela University of Agriculture, Water and Marine Sciences Balochistan and the livestock and Dairy Development Department Punjab, UVAS would establish Livestock Technology Park on its Ravi Campus Pattoki for the development of livestock breeding, genetics and genomics, disease control ,livestock product development, livestock technology transfer, etc.
He said the technology park would contribute enormously to development of livestock, dairy and related sectors by addressing problems of these sectors. He said the UVAS was providing practical knowledge to students, faculties and professionals come from all over the Pakistan for the enhancement of clinical skills and research.
Speaking on the Occasion, Federal Minister Akram Khan Durrani lauded the role of the UVAS and appreciated its clinical, extension services and research for the benefit of the poor farming community. He also expressed his desire that in future the UVAS would also arrange such kind of capacity building training for KPK livestock professionals.
